Downtown Middleton Farmers' Market
by Downtown Middleton Farmers' Market Organizers
Terrace Avenue, Middleton, WI 53562
Tue: 3:00 PM-6:30 PM, May 7 - Oct 15
25 spots open
If you're looking to sell food and produce in the Dane County area, the weekly farmers market on Terrace Avenue in Middleton offers a solid midweek opportunity from May through mid-October. This Tuesday evening market runs from 3:00 PM to 6:30 PM, hitting that sweet spot when people are wrapping up work and thinking about dinner. The timeframe gives you a consistent weekly schedule to build a regular customer base, and the late spring through fall season captures the entire peak growing and harvesting period for Wisconsin producers. The Middleton farmers market draws the kind of shoppers who specifically seek out local food sources. You'll find vendors selling fresh vegetables and herbs straight from their fields, along with value-added products like baked goods and artisanal cheese. Flower vendors also set up here, appealing to customers looking for fresh blooms alongside their groceries. The mix reflects what a typical farmers market attracts: home cooks shopping for dinner ingredients, people seeking eggs and dairy from local farms, and shoppers interested in supporting area producers.
